Why These Are the Top Hyundai Repair Auto Repair Shops in Moreno Valley

** The Hyundai repair market in Moreno Valley is served primarily by the dealership (Moreno Valley Hyundai) and a mix of independent general repair shops. True specialists with explicit expertise in Hyundai's complex systems (GDI, DCT, Theta II engines, hybrid/EV) are a distinguished minority. The dealership handles the bulk of warranty work but is often noted for higher labor rates and scheduling delays. The independent specialist market is competitive on price (typically 15-30% lower than dealership labor rates) and personal service, but consumers must diligently verify specific technical capabilities. Pricing for specialized services like a GDI carbon cleaning ranges from $300-$600, while DCT service can be $400-$800, depending on the scope. The presence of several shops with Hyundai-certified technicians indicates a responsive market to the high ownership density in the Inland Empire.

What are the most common Hyundai repair issues seen in Moreno Valley due to the local climate and driving conditions?

The hot, dry climate and dusty environment in Moreno Valley can accelerate wear on specific Hyundai components. Common local issues include early failure of air conditioning systems, cracked radiator hoses, and clogged cabin air filters. Additionally, the stop-and-go traffic on routes like the 60 Freeway can lead to increased brake wear and transmission strain on many Hyundai models.

When should I seek service for my Hyundai's check engine light in Moreno Valley?

You should seek diagnostic service immediately if the check engine light is flashing, indicating a severe issue like a misfire that could damage the catalytic converter—a costly repair. For a solid light, schedule a diagnosis promptly, as issues like faulty oxygen sensors, common in older Hyundayas, can reduce fuel efficiency, important with California's high gas prices.

Are repair costs for Hyundais generally higher at the dealership in Moreno Valley compared to independent shops?

Typically, yes, the dealership service department on Moreno Valley's east side often has higher labor rates and uses OEM parts exclusively, which increases cost. Independent specialized shops in the area can provide comparable quality service using reliable aftermarket parts, often at a 20-30% lower cost, making them a popular local choice for out-of-warranty repairs.

What local considerations should I know about for Hyundai maintenance in Moreno Valley?

Given our high summer temperatures, it's critical to maintain your cooling system and check coolant levels more frequently to prevent overheating. Furthermore, the dusty, windy conditions mean air filters (engine and cabin) should be inspected and replaced more often than the manual suggests to maintain performance and air quality inside your vehicle.
